How they compare
Malta currently reports 1.65 against 1.08 in Cyprus, a difference of 0.57.
That makes Malta's figure about 1.5 times Cyprus's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 16 shared years of data; in 2008 it was Cyprus ahead.
Cyprus ranks 21st and Malta ranks 19th of 23 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Cyprus averaged higher in 2 and Malta in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Cyprus | Malta |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 4.89 | 3.49 | 1.41 | Cyprus |
| 2010s | 2.59 | 1.49 | 1.1 | Cyprus |
| 2020s | 0.1777 | 0.8675 | 0.6898 | Malta |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
